Reactivity of Half-Sandwich 16e Carborane Complex Me4CpCo[S2C2B10H10] with Phosphorous Compounds

Abstract

Treatment of o-carborane, n-butyllithium, sulfur and Me4CpCo(CO)I2 under argon leads to half-sandwich 16e carborane complex Me4CpCo[S2C2B10H10]. Me4CpCo[S2C2B10H10] reacts with PPh2Me, PPhMe2, PMe3 to afford addition products Me4CpCo[S2C2B10H10](PPh2Me) (I), Me4CpCo-[S2C2B10H10](PPhMe2) (II), Me4CpCo[S2C2B10H10](PMe3) (III), respectively. I, II and III have been characterized by IR, NMR, elemental analysis, mass spectrum. I and III have also been characterized by single-crystal X-ray diffraction analysis (CCDC nos. 2245287 (I) and 2245288 (III)). The UV and fluorescent spectra properties of the compounds I, II and III have been tested. The UV spectra results of complexes I, II and III in acetonitrile solution show that the bands are located at 412, 399 and 401 nm, respectively. The fluorescence spectra result of the complexes I, II and III exhibit maximum emission peaks at about 405 nm.
